Leland William Sharpe was born in 1905 in Broken Bow, Custer, Nebraska, United States, the child of Fountain Mcclellan Sharpe And Tonnie Adelia Masters. In 1910, Leland William Sharpe resided in Garfield, Buffalo, Nebraska. In 1930, Leland William Sharpe resided in Lolo, Missoula, Montana. Leland William Sharpe married Sylvia Brittain, and had children including Bonnie J Olson. Leland William Sharpe passed away in 1959 in Colville, Stevens County, Washington, United States of America.
